Message D02A/APERAKApplication error and acknowledgement message The function of this message is: a) to inform a message issuer that his message has been received by the addressee's application and has been rejected due to errors encountered during its processing in the application. b) to acknowledge to a message issuer the receipt of his message by the addressee's application. Message descriptionUNH M(1) : Message header A service segment starting and uniquely identifying a message. The message type code for the Application error and acknowledgement message is APERAK. Note: Application error and acknowledgement messages conforming to this document must contain the following data in segment UNH, composite S009: Data element 0065 APERAK 0052 D 0054 02A 0051 UN BGM M(1) : Beginning of message A segment to indicate the type and function of the message and to transmit the identifying number. DTM C(9) : Date/time/period A segment to specify related date/time. FTX C(9) : Free text A segment to specify free form or processable supplementary information related to the whole message. In computer-to- computer exchanges free form text will normally require the receiver to process this segment manually. CNT C(9) : Control total A segment to provide message control totals. SG1 C(99) : DOC-DTM A segment group to provide information on the document being acknowledged.
SG2 C(9) : RFF-DTM A group of segments to specify the document/message to which the current message relates, and related date and time.
SG3 C(9) : NAD-CTA-COM A group of segments to specify the identifications of message sender and message receiver with their contacts and communication channels.
SG4 C(99999) : ERC-FTX-SG5 A group of segments to identify the application error(s) within a specified received message and to give specific details related to the error type or to precise the type of acknowledgement.
UNT M(1) : Message trailer A service segment ending a message, giving the total number of segments in the message (including the UNH & UNT) and the control reference number of the message. Message structureUNH, Message header M 1
